Overview

This is a private tour, feel safe touring safe only with the people you are traveling with. We begin in the French Quarter, the most emblematic New Orleans neighborhood. We'll discuss geography, architecture and the folks that made our fabled city in the swamp. Next we’ll head upriver in a mini van to the Garden District. As we proceed through the oak-lined streets we will take in the grandeur of historic mansions and gardens and discuss the political landscape that gave birth to the Garden District. Lafayette Cemetery #1, one of the iconic New Orleans’ above ground “cities of the dead”. From outside the cemetery walls,(all cemeteries are currently closed) we will discuss the unique burial traditions of the Crescent City. We'll have transportation, but some walking, in areas like the Jackson Square & the cemetery, is ideal. This excursion features the highlights of the French Quarter and uptown neighborhoods.
